Anne Curtis: Helping Children Dream Through Dream Machine

For Anne Curtis, her advocacy for children comes to life through Dream Machine, a project that brings hope and opportunities closer to children who dare to dream.

Through Dream Machine, Anne has helped turn simple wishes and aspirations into meaningful experiences for children. What makes the initiative especially touching is its reminder that sometimes, a single act of kindness can have a lasting impact on a young person’s life.

For the children who receive support through the project, it is more than just receiving something they need or want—it is the feeling of being seen, heard, and encouraged to continue believing in their dreams.

Anne’s journey with Dream Machine reflects a simple but powerful belief: every child deserves a chance to dream, and every dream deserves someone willing to help make it possible.

Jasmine Curtis-Smith: Creating Change Through World Vision

Jasmine Curtis-Smith has also found purpose in using her influence to make a difference in the lives of children.

Through her work with World Vision, Jasmine supports efforts that champion children’s well-being, education, protection, and opportunities for a better future.

Her involvement highlights the importance of looking beyond the present and investing in the potential of every child. By lending her voice and platform to an organization dedicated to helping vulnerable children and communities, Jasmine becomes part of a larger movement that believes children should have the opportunity to grow, learn, and pursue their dreams.

It is advocacy rooted not only in awareness, but in compassion, action, and the belief that meaningful change can start with one child.
